Output ddbced8ca3d531807cb98a8d56711daad8640fe5db32df99e34a81daf1f82fa5:3

value
655843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be76837fb5d998a36ce52830f083bd1780592bfe OP_EQUAL
address
3K46HTxDvbzQSYMkEuLgKM9kRmGGC17JQK
transaction
ddbced8ca3d531807cb98a8d56711daad8640fe5db32df99e34a81daf1f82fa5
spent
true